Your pharmacist would be the best person to ask.

The most problematic blood thinner for supplements is warfarin as there's a collosal list of things that can change your blood thickness and required warfarin dose. Warfarin isn't usually used in pregnancy but if you are reading about people in general having to be careful with supplements and blood thinners it's probably mostly targeting those on warfarin.
